Is it acceptable to unscramble cable TV signals?

Answered as per Hanafi Fiqh by Askimam.org

Assalamualikum, I subscribe to cable TV, and get my TV signal from the cable company. The package I subscribe to is the basic package which costs $20.00 per month, and I get 10 channels. I am not able to view the other channels because they are scrambled, and my TV cannot decode these. If I pay $30.00 per month, the cable company will unscramble 10 more channels. I can buy a de-scrambler from outside for $400 which will descramble all channels for me. In this case I will only have to pay the cable company the minimum $20.00, and with the de-scrambler I can watch all scrambled channels for free. The question is, will this be regarded as stealing? I feel that since the signal is already entering my house, I can do whatever I want with it. (To get the signal inside my house I still have to pay the minimum $20.00.)The cable company is aware that the signal for the scrambled channels is available to me, but they are convinced that I will not be able to de-scramble it. Please advise me. Keep in mind that this is a common practice in the military world to unscramble the signal available over the airwaves.

Answer

Apart from the issue of illegally descrambling the signals, the contents of
the vast majority of TV programs and channels, if not completely Haraam to
view, are certainly dubious. Descrambling signals of these channels,
supposing they were permissible to watch in the manner described, is not
permissible since the signal is brought to you by the cable company who have
a right to change for the service provided.
